One of the primary functions of public safety radio systems is to provide reliable and resilient communication channels for first responders operating in challenging and dynamic environments. These systems are designed to operate in a dedicated frequency band allocated for public safety use, ensuring that emergency personnel have access to clear and interference-free communication during critical incidents. By utilizing advanced radio technologies such as trunking and encryption, public safety radio systems offer secure and private communication channels that protect sensitive information and enable first responders to coordinate their activities efficiently.
In addition to providing reliable communication, public safety radio systems also offer a range of advanced features and capabilities that enhance the effectiveness of emergency response operations. For example, many modern public safety radio systems support interoperability, allowing different agencies and jurisdictions to communicate seamlessly during multi-agency response efforts. This interoperability is critical in situations where multiple agencies need to collaborate and share information to address complex emergencies such as natural disasters or mass casualty incidents.
Furthermore, public safety radio systems are designed to be rugged and durable, capable of withstanding harsh environmental conditions and operating reliably in the field. These systems are typically built to be resistant to water, dust, and other environmental hazards, ensuring that first responders can rely on their radios to work when they need them the most. This rugged design is essential for ensuring the reliability and resilience of communication channels during emergencies when communication infrastructure may be compromised or overloaded.
Another key benefit of public safety radio systems is their ability to support advanced features such as GPS tracking, voice recording, and emergency alerting. These features provide additional capabilities that enhance situational awareness and enable first responders to make informed decisions in real-time. For example, GPS tracking allows command staff to monitor the locations of field personnel and allocate resources more effectively, while voice recording capabilities enable agencies to review and analyze communication logs for post-incident debriefing and training purposes.
